The author's hard to find first novel, set in California, a story told by the youngest of the Griffin family but focusing on his older sister and ally in their revolt against meaningless conformity - a story which spans 20 years from the early 1930s to the beginning of the 1950s. Finalist for the National Book Award. Rooney received a Guggenheim fellowship in 1956 for fiction, and his prize winning short story "The Cyclist's Raid" was the basis for the classic 1953 film "The Wild One" starring Marlon Brando. 507 pp. Very good in very good dust jacket (some discoloration to the corners of the dj and the endpapers from an old style protector - but overall a clean, tight and straight copy.).

Vintage borderless reference photograph from the 1954 film, showing actors Mary Murphy, Bruno VeSota, Will Wright, and others looking on as Robert Keith and Robert Osterloh restrain a wounded Marlon Brando. Based on Frank Rooney's 1951 short story "The Cyclists' Raid." Two rival motorcycle gangs raise hell in a small town, disrupting local racing events, stealing, and seducing the town girls. Widely considered the original outlaw motorcycle gang film, firmly installing the rebel biker figure as an American cultural icon and launching Marlon Brando's career from initial stardom into infamy. Set in Carbonville and Wrightsville, California, and shot on location in Calabasas, Thousand Oaks, and Hollister, California. 9 x 7.25 inches. Near Fine.
